Clean, Minimalist Design with Purpose

Minimalist layouts with plenty of white space help brands communicate clarity and confidence.

Key features:

  • Simplified navigation with intuitive menus
  • Bold, easy-to-read typography
  • Strategic use of colour (one or two accent tones)
  • High-quality, professional photography

Why it matters:
Minimalism builds trust. Visitors are more likely to stay and engage when your website feels clear and focused — especially in industries like finance, manufacturing, logistics, and corporate services.

Personalised User Experiences (UX)

AI and analytics are shaping how websites interact with users. Corporate websites now use data-driven UX to deliver relevant content based on visitor behaviour.

Examples:

  • Showing different case studies by industry
  • Smart chatbots that answer queries
  • Content recommendations (“You might also be interested in…”)

Why it matters:
Personalisation makes your website feel more human — increasing engagement, lead conversions, and trust.

Dark Mode & Contrast-Based Design

Dark mode and high-contrast interfaces are becoming popular in 2025. These designs reduce eye strain and create a modern, premium feel.

How Malaysian brands can use it:

  • Dark mode toggle options for user preference
  • Contrasting accent colours for CTAs
  • Black-and-white imagery for executive branding

Best for:
Technology, engineering, and consultancy firms.

Motion & Micro-Interactions

Subtle animations and interactive elements enhance engagement.

Examples:

  • Animated logos on page load
  • Hover effects revealing project details
  • Progress animations on dashboards

Why it matters:
These elements guide users through key information while making the website feel dynamic.

Storytelling Through Visual Content

Businesses are moving from static content to visual storytelling, combining videos, graphics, and data to share their story.

Best practices:

  • Short brand videos on the homepage
  • Infographic timelines for milestones
  • Real project images instead of generic stock photos

Why it matters:
Story-driven design builds emotional connection and authenticity — crucial for B2B relationships.

Accessibility & Inclusive Design

Inclusive design ensures websites are usable by everyone, including users with disabilities.

Key considerations:

  • High contrast for text and backgrounds
  • Keyboard navigation for limited mobility users
  • Alt text for images
  • Readable font sizes

Why it matters:
Accessibility improves usability, expands your audience, and reflects social responsibility.

Sustainable & Energy-Efficient Web Design

Green web design reduces energy use and carbon emissions.

How it’s done:

  • Compress images and code for faster loading
  • Use lightweight fonts and scripts
  • Host on green-energy data centers

Why it matters:
It demonstrates your company’s commitment to sustainability — valued by clients and partners globally.

Integration of AI and Automation Tools

Websites are now becoming interactive business tools.

Examples:

  • AI chat assistants
  • Smart appointment scheduling or quotation forms
  • AI-generated product recommendations

Why it matters:
Automation saves time and makes your website a 24/7 digital representative.

Data Security and Transparency

Cybersecurity is a priority for modern corporate websites.

Design features:

  • Dedicated “Data Privacy” or “Cybersecurity” pages
  • SSL certificates and trust badges
  • Transparent cookie and privacy settings

Why it matters:
A secure website increases client confidence, especially for industries handling sensitive information.

Localisation for Malaysian & ASEAN Markets

Expanding into regional markets requires localized content.

Tips:

  • Multilingual support (English, Bahasa Malaysia, Mandarin)
  • Display contact points/offices across ASEAN
  • Use local imagery and case studies

Why it matters:
Localization builds relatability and positions your brand as culturally aware and regionally connected
